Corrosion Reference Electrode

Corrosion Reference Electrode (CRE) with User's Guide Corrosion Reference Electrode and User's Guide
Corrosion Reference Electrode and User's Guide List Price: $647.92
Our Price: $139.99
PRODUCT SPECS

A portable silver/silver-chloride electrode
for performing corrosion potential
surveys on yachts and boats.
